Problem
Unable to save design file message received when saving a DWG file.
The message is:
"Unable to save design file. Most likely, network connection was lost. Do you want to Retry"
when trying to save a DWG file.
Solution
The files in question have been opened locally and the message is still recieved. In order to resolve this if the problem is file specific, go to
Utilities > DWG > Audit
This will allow the DWG file to be repaired and should save without this message.
Note:
The DWG Audit tools were removed in MicroStation V8i SELECTseries 1 (08.11.07.171) when the RealDWG Libraries were introduced. Any auditing required for repairing DWG files should be performed from within AutoCad.
